Haut Brion is Hot: At €240 A Bottle, 250% Pricier Than ’04

When delWine carried Adam Lechmere's Decanter.com story on First Growth Chateau Lafite's release price, we had overlooked that Haut Brion was the first to announce its 2005 price, which was 250% more expensive than 2004. (It was very thoughtful of Mark Walford of Richards Walford, the leading UK importers of fine French and Italian wine, to point out the oversight.)

Haut Brion announced a bottle price of €240 last week (€2880 per case) and it released a portion of its total stocks by giving its customers just under half of their 2004 allocation. Last year, Haut Brion released at €96.

Merchants have not put the wine on sale as they are waiting to find out what their total allocation will be – as well as the final price after all tranches are released.

It is likely to be up to two weeks before the public has access to prices. Merchants do not announce any First Growths for sale until all have released all their tranches – a process that may take at least 10 days.

Depending on the perceived quality of the vintage, top chateaux release their wines to the market in batches or ‘tranches', upping the price between each tranche. In a highly valued year like 2005 at least four tranches are expected from each of the top-rated chateaux.
